According to Australian Plant Census, there are two varieties, which have had various names over the years: Patersonia sericea var. longifolia (syn. Patersonia longifolia) and Patersonia sericea var. sericea. Both varieties occur widely on the south coast. The narrow leaves of the former (1-2mm wide) and mostly smooth and ciliate, differentiate this variety. As with some species, there may be disagreement between Canberra and Sydney!
